Crawlspace waterproofing services focus on protecting the area beneath a home from moisture intrusion and water damage. This process typically involves sealing any cracks or openings in the foundation walls, installing drainage systems such as sump pumps or interior drain tiles, and applying moisture barriers to prevent water from seeping into the space. The goal is to create a dry, stable environment that helps preserve the structural integrity of the property and reduces the risk of mold growth and wood rot. Homeowners often seek out these services when they notice signs of excess moisture or water infiltration in their crawlspace.
This service helps resolve common issues like persistent dampness, musty odors, mold development, and wood decay. Excess moisture in crawlspaces can lead to structural problems over time, weaken support beams, and promote unhealthy indoor air quality. By addressing water intrusion early, homeowners can prevent costly repairs and maintain a healthier living environment. Crawlspace waterproofing also helps improve energy efficiency by reducing humidity levels that can make heating and cooling systems work harder, leading to potential savings on utility bills.
Properties that typically benefit from crawlspace waterproofing include older homes with foundations that may be more vulnerable to water infiltration, as well as newer construction where proper moisture barriers might not have been installed initially. Homes situated in areas with high rainfall or poor drainage are also prime candidates for this service. Additionally, properties with existing signs of water damage, such as peeling paint, warped flooring, or visible mold, are often in need of waterproofing solutions to restore and protect their foundation.

The overview below groups typical Crawlspace Waterproofing proj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Dover, OH.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or crawlspace waterproofing projects in Dover, OH range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s involving sealing or small drainage fixes fall within this band. Fewer projects reach the upper end of this range, which is usually for more extensive minor repairs.
Moderate Projects - Medium-scale waterproofing work, such as installing vapor barriers or sump pumps, generally costs between $1,000 and $3,000. Most local contractors handle projects in this range, with larger or more complex jobs occasionally exceeding $3,000.
Large-Scale Installations - When significant waterproofing systems are needed, costs typically fall between $3,500 and $7,000. These projects often involve extensive excavation or foundation work, which can push prices higher, though many projects stay within this range.
Full Basement Waterproofing - Complete waterproofing of a basement can range from $5,000 to over $15,000 depending on the size and condition of the space. While some larger or more complex homes may see costs above this, most projects are priced within this typical spectrum.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is crawlspace waterproofing? Crawlspace waterproofing involves sealing and insulating the area beneath a home to prevent moisture intrusion, which can help protect the structure and improve indoor air quality.
How can waterproofing improve my home's foundation? Proper waterproofing can help prevent water damage, reduce the risk of mold growth, and maintain the stability of your home's foundation over time.
What signs indicate a need for crawlspace waterproofing? Signs include persistent dampness, mold or mildew, musty odors, and visible water stains or pooling water in the crawlspace area.
What methods do local contractors use for waterproofing crawlspaces? Contractors may use techniques such as installing vapor barriers, sealing vents, applying waterproof coatings, and improving drainage systems around the property.
Are crawlspace waterproofing services suitable for all homes? These services are generally beneficial for homes experiencing moisture issues,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or high humidity, but a consultation with a local professional can determine the best approach.
